WebSep 30, 2024 · This sign-off can be appropriate for inquiries that include a cover letter or a portfolio. While sincerely is usually a safe and conventional closing for most e-mail correspondence involving an application, it may not be suitable for some informal scenarios, such as messages involving questions about the position following an interview. Together, the first letter of each of those four words spells the word. cirstea heightWebPunctuating Farewell Phrases. When writing your sign-off, it's important to remember to use proper capitalization and punctuation. Only the first word should be capitalized (e.g., Yours truly ), and the sign-off should be … cirs syndrome symptomsWebBest regards – still nice and formal, but feels friendlier than "regards". Kind regards – even friendlier still. Warm regards – this is a lovely sign-off, especially after a thank you email. Best wishes – A strong choice. It’s friendly but still professional.
